PF01510 | N-acetylmuramoyl-L-alanine amidase (Amidase_2) | N-acetylmuramoyl-L-alanine amidase | This family includes zinc amidases that have N-acetylmuramoyl-L-alanine amidase activity EC:3.5.1.28. This enzyme domain cleaves the amide bond between N-acetylmuramoyl and L-amino acids in bacterial cell walls (preferentially: D-lactyl-L-Ala). The ... | Domain |
